Tom Newton Dunn, head of Times Radio, will lead the news program, while Kate McCann joins the channel as a political editor at Sky News.

TalkTV will also be broadcast on radio via TalkRadio News UK, while live radio broadcasts hosted by Julia Hartley-Brewer, Mike Graham and Jeremy Kyle will be broadcast on the newly created television station.

Scott Taunton, head of TalkTV, said: “TalkTV will be a new voice for viewers interested in open opinions and expert insights into news and current affairs.

“We have a range of new talent who will bring compelling new shows to the screen every weekday, along with journalists from across the UK who have expertise in all genres.

“Our existing professional talent at TalkRadio already has followers and we will bring these popular and informed discussions about news and current affairs closer to a wider audience.”

Mr Morgan joined forces with the media mogul shortly after he left filming Good Morning Britain, and said he did not believe the Duchess of Sussex when she said in her television interview with Oprah Winfrey that she had suicidal thoughts.

He received an extensive contract with News Corp., owner of News UK, which includes a column in the Sun and New York Post, a book with HarperCollins, and contributions to Fox News.

That means he is rejoining Murdoch’s group 26 years after he left the editorial position at News of the World.

Mr Murdoch then allegedly said of Mr Morgan that he had “surpassed the young man” by invading the privacy of Victoria Lockwood, then Earl Spencer’s wife.
